This huge complex comprising a madrasas and a mosque, capable of welcoming 10 000 worshippers, was built between 1885 and 1892 by a rich inhabitant of Andijan. The Madrasas Jumi was largely destroyed during the earthquake of 1902, and rebuilt on the same pattern: two domes, a facade of 123 m long and 122 cells. She underwent renovation work between 1970 and 1975, before being transformed into a Literary Museum in 1995. Inside, you can access the roofs and the two domes, which offer an unobstructed view of the nearby Jumi mosque and its minaret. As in the other cities of the Ferghana Valley, the mosque was closed following the attacks of 11 September 2001, and remains separated from la by an inner wall.
